Assumed there should be soname issues, you could compile the old source
package against the new libs, but since I have no knowledge about PHP
I'm not aware of possible pitfalls.

Internet search engines could help to find a third party repository,
but this not necessarily means that they will provide good packages, let
alone that packages might cause issues in the future or such a
repository might never provide security related upgrades.
